Overview
They are planning a significant programme of IT outsourcing and offshoring in order to optimise cost and deliver high quality service whilst enabling its retained organisation to undertake wide scale transformation.
We are seeking an experienced Commercial Lead to take ownership of shaping, negotiating and executing the commercial deals that underpin and enable this strategy.
We are seeking to move at pace with an ambition to have fully executed on an outsourcing agreement by Q2 2026. We have an established small panel of preferred partners (with existing MSAs) to whom we expect to award this work.
This role will report to our Chief Technology Strategy Officer and work closely with IT Procurement team. The role will work as part of a Sourcing Programme team led by the Chief Technology Operations Officer with the support of a Programme Manager, contributing to both strategy and implementation.
Our ideal candidate will combine strong commercial acumen with technical understanding to secure value-driven partnerships that align with our strategic objectives. They will be London-based for at least three days per week with expected travel to India throughout the engagement period.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ead complex commercial negotiations with an existing preferred panel of IT service providers, technology vendors, and offshore partners to secure favourable terms, pricing structures and service level agreements
- Develop and implement vendor management strategies that maximize value while minimizing risk across the IT outsourcing ecosystem
- Create comprehensive commercial frameworks and pricing models that drive cost efficiency while maintaining quality standards
- Collaborate with legal, procurement, and technical teams to ensure contracts meet business requirements and compliance standards
- Work with the Programme Team to effectively structure, plan for and execute the activities to develop, negotiate and execute contracts
- Establish and maintain strong relationships with key vendors, fostering a partnership approach while driving accountability
- Lead contract reviews and renewal processes, identifying opportunities for consolidation or renegotiation
- Develop risk mitigation strategies for vendor relationships, including contingency planning and exit strategies
